Publications

Flood Control in Kaduna South L.G.A

Published in IIARD International Journal of Geography & Environmental Management (Vol. 9, No. 5, 2023). This study applied Ecohydrological principles to address annual flooding in Barnawa, Down Quarters, and Chenchengi Layout. Using GIS tools, the research identified affected structures and farmland, and recommended relocation of developments along the River Kaduna bank, alongside strict enforcement of flood management policies.

How Data Analytics Drives Climate Action

Climate change is one of the greatest challenges of our time, and tackling it requires more than passion—it demands precision. This is where data analytics comes in. By transforming raw information into actionable insights, data analytics empowers governments, organizations, and communities to make smarter decisions for a sustainable future.

Turning Numbers into Narratives

Every dataset tells a story. From satellite imagery tracking deforestation to temperature records showing rising heat waves, analytics helps us interpret these signals. Tools like Power BI, SQL, and Python allow climate experts to visualize trends, identify risks, and communicate findings in ways that inspire action.

Predicting Climate Risks

Predictive models are changing the game. By analyzing historical data, we can forecast floods, droughts, and extreme weather events with greater accuracy. This enables communities to prepare in advance, saving lives and reducing economic losses.

Driving Policy and Advocacy

Policymakers rely on evidence to craft effective climate strategies. Data analytics provides that evidence—whether it’s showing the impact of emissions on air quality or mapping vulnerable populations. With clear, data-backed insights, advocacy becomes more persuasive and policies more impactful.

Empowering Local Communities

Beyond global conferences and government reports, data analytics also empowers local communities. Farmers can use climate data to plan crop cycles, while city planners can design greener infrastructure. When data is shared openly, it becomes a tool for collective resilience.

Conclusion

Climate action is no longer just about raising awareness—it’s about making informed, strategic choices. Data analytics bridges the gap between knowledge and action, turning information into solutions. As technology advances, its role in building a sustainable future will only grow stronger.
